5 JOHNSONS GROVE is a very small semi-detached house of 49m², built sometime between 1983 and 1990, which could now be worth an estimated £204,257. It was last sold for £200,000 in July 2025, which was around 12% below the average July 2025 semi-detached price in the Sandwell local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was November 2024,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Sandwell local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 5 JOHNSONS GROVE sales from June 2002 and July 2025 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the June 2002 sale was for 82%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 82% above the HPI over time, until the July 2025 sale, where it falls to 12%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 12% below the HPI.

What might 5 JOHNSONS GROVE be worth now?

5 JOHNSONS GROVE might now be worth an estimated £204,257.

This is based on house price inflation of 2.1%, between July 2025 and May 2026, for semi-detached houses, in the Sandwell local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 2.1%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 5 JOHNSONS GROVE of £200,000 on 18th July 2025. For the value to have increased from £200,000 to £204,257 over the one year and two months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 5 JOHNSONS GROVE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Sandwell local authority area.
  • The July 2025 sale price of £200,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 5 JOHNSONS GROVE has not materially changed since July 2025.

5 JOHNSONS GROVE sits on a plot of roughly 0.051 of an acre, or 205m². The below map shows the location of 5 JOHNSONS GROVE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 5 JOHNSONS GROVE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
